Elements Influencing Drywall Costs



When it involves drywall expenses, a number of key elements play a substantial function in figuring out the last cost.

Initially, the dimension of your task directly influences the expense; bigger areas require more materials and labor, causing higher expenses.

Next, the kind of drywall you choose can impact rates. For instance, typical drywall is normally cheaper than specialized choices like moisture-resistant or fire-rated drywall.

Labor costs likewise differ based upon your place and the intricacy of the setup. If your project involves elaborate layouts or requires extra preparation, you can expect to pay even more. Furthermore, if you're dealing with a skilled service provider, their expertise might come with a premium but can conserve you money in the future via top quality work.

Don't ignore prospective overhead expenses, such as permits or disposal charges, which can contribute to your total expenditures. Ultimately, market problems, including product schedule and demand, can change and effect prices. Typical Rates Structures



Recognizing just how drywall pricing is structured can help you budget plan properly for your task. Most drywall professionals charge based on the square video of the area to be covered. You'll usually locate rates ranging from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, relying on elements like material high quality and labor expertise.



Some professionals may additionally use a per-sheet rate, which usually falls in between $10 and $15 per drywall sheet (4x8 feet). If you're dealing with a larger project, you may find that specialists are open to bargaining bulk price cuts.

In addition to conventional prices, watch out for pricing variants based upon the task's intricacy. For example, if your wall surfaces call for intricate designs or you need to set up drywall in hard-to-reach locations, anticipate to pay a premium.

It's likewise worth taking into consideration whether the quote includes ending up, such as taping, mudding, and sanding, as this can substantially influence the general price.
